Abstract
Influence of homogeneous-heterogeneous reaction in magnetohydrodynamic (MHD) flow bounded by a linearly stretched surface is explored. Constitutive equations of upper convected Maxwell (UCM) fluid are used in the problem formulation. Both analytic and numerical solutions are constructed and compared. Plots for different emerging parameters are made and analyzed. It is noted that the results obtained by three methods are in good agreement.
